I'm one of HandBrake translators, and I can't figure out what is "Low Power QuickSync Hardware"? It's QuickSync on low TDP CPU, or low performance QuickSync hardware or what?

It's a special feature of the encoder, where it encodes using less power than a "normal" encode. It's only available on some hardware/platform combinations, not sure which yet.
